Joes Crab Shack

Seafood Restaurant in Barefoot Landing

 
Joes Crab Shack
Rated: 3 out of 5 with 78 Reviews

Blue Crabs, Stone Crabs, Soft Shell Crabs, Alaskan King Crabs, Seafood, Pasta, Steaks and more. Hours Sun- Thurs 11:30-7:00 and Fri- Sat 11:30-9:00


Joes Crab Shack
4846 Hwy 17 South
Barefoot Landing
843-272-5900
